II. Understanding Tokenized Stocks and Their Trading Logic

Tokenized stocks are digital assets pegged to the prices of specific equities, with their value tracking the performance of the corresponding stocks in traditional financial markets. When the price of a stock fluctuates, the price of its tokenized counterpart adjusts accordingly, mirroring stock market dynamics within a crypto trading environment.

Trading in the Gate Tokenized Stocks section follows the standard operational logic of digital assets. Users can buy and sell tokenized stocks to participate in price changes, without the need to open brokerage accounts or handle settlement cycles, as required in traditional stock trading. This structure lowers the participation threshold, but users must clearly understand the product’s features to avoid mistaking tokenized stocks for direct stock ownership.

IV. Risk Awareness Before Participating in the Gate Tokenized Stocks Section

While tokenized stocks offer simplified trading operations, they still carry significant price volatility risks. Their prices are influenced not only by the underlying equities’ movements but also by changes in digital asset market liquidity and short-term sentiment, which can sometimes result in pronounced price swings.

Before trading in the Gate Tokenized Stocks section, users should fully recognize that tokenized stocks do not grant ownership rights, dividends, or governance privileges associated with actual stocks. Managing trade size prudently and conducting thorough risk assessments are essential for engaging with these price-based products.
